Aaron Ramsey 'gutted' to miss Wales' Euro 2016 semi-final with Portugal but insists team can reach final without him

Sunday 3rd July 2016

BY PAUL ABBANDONATO


Ramsey admits it has yet to sink in fully he is out of biggest game of his career, but declares: "I will be right behind my team, cheering them on and kicking every ball"



Aaron Ramsey says he is 'gutted' to be missing Wales' Euro 2016 semi-final showdown with Portugal but backed his team-mates to send Chris Coleman's team roaring into the final.

And he declared: "I will be right behind them...kicking every ball."

Wales' midfield maestro misses Wednesday night's game in Lyon because of suspension, after picking up his second yellow card of the tournament in the thrilling 3-1 triumph over Belgium.

Defender Ben Davies is also suspended for the game, with Andy King and James Collins likely to come into Coleman's side to face the Portuguese.

Ramsey was yellow-carded for handball on Friday night, having previously been booked during injury time of the last 16 win over Northern Ireland.

Speaking about his suspension for the first time, he told the media: "It was a sort of natural reaction and I knew straight away it was a yellow.


"I'm really gutted. We have to beat Portugal. I am sure it will sink in before then that I will not be playing, but I will be right behind my team, cheering them on and kicking every ball. I will be right in the mix of it, so hopefully they can do it.

"I'm confident in the players we have to step in and get us to the final.

"We are a team and we showed it against Belgium. It is about this team showing what we are capable of doing and getting to the final."

Ramsey was man of the match against Belgium, setting up two of Wales' goals and producing a sublime pass to Chris Gunter to help assist for Sam Vokes' header.

He said: ""I wanted to stand up and be counted, so I am delighted I was able to help my team and grab a couple of assists that meant we won quite comfortably in the end.


"It was a very special night for us. We have a great team, great staff, great fans - and when you have the right balance then special nights like this can happen.

"Of course everyone is ready to step in for myself and Ben. Everyone wants to achieve something special for each other."
